138. To ask the Minister for Education and Skills the duration of a criminal conviction, and the time since such a conviction, which is taken into account when assessing the suitability of a driver to drive a Bus Éireann school bus;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[64128/25]

Photo of Michael MoynihanMichael Moynihan (Cork North-West,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context

Bus Éireann administers the School Transport Scheme on behalf of the Department of Education and Youth.

The vetting of an application is carried out by the National Vetting Bureau of An Garda Síochána with regard to an individual’s record of convictions in the Republic of Ireland or elsewhere, which includes all convictions and/or prosecutions, successful or not, pending or completed.

Where it is disclosed to Bus Éireann that an individual has a previous conviction/case pending, a thorough and objective risk assessment is carried out including one’s honesty when completing the form itself. Each case is treated individually giving due regard to the circumstances that pertained at the time. Factors considered include the responsibility of a service provider towards children and vulnerable adults and the duty to provide them with the highest standards of transport service, due care, and protection, while at the same time giving due consideration to the rights of the individual.

Every individual involved in vetting is afforded the opportunity to discuss the contents of his/her vetting form in confidence with Bus Éireann's Liaison Persons who deal exclusively with Garda vetting and have attended training with the National Vetting Bureau in this regard.

The safety, care and protection of school children travelling on their services is of paramount importance to Bus Éireann and ensuring that school bus drivers satisfy necessary standards is crucial to the successful and safe operation of the services provided under the School Transport Scheme. Bus Éireann reserves the right at its absolute discretion to object at any time to any person nominated or engaged by a Contractor as a driver of a School Transport service.
